Tips for Responsible Gambling
-
Set a Budget: Determine an amount of money you are willing to lose and stick to it. Treat that money as entertainment expenses.
-
Time Limits: Decide how much time you will spend gambling. Use timers or reminders to help keep your gambling in check.
-
Avoid Chasing Losses: Understand that losses are a part of gambling. Trying to recover lost funds can lead to more significant losses.
-
Seek Help: If you or someone you know is struggling with gambling addiction, don’t hesitate to reach out for help. There are organizations and resources available.
- Stay Informed: Educate yourself about the odds of the games you’re playing and the risks involved in gambling.
